Marble is a rock resulting from metamorphism of sedimentary carbonate rocks most commonly limestone or dolomite rock.
This type of metamorphic rock consists of recrystallized calcite in limestone or dolomite in dolomite rock.

The resulting marble rock is typically composed of an interlocking mosaic of carbonate crystals.
It is composed primarily of the mineral calcite caco 3 and usually contains other minerals such as clay minerals micas quartz pyrite iron oxides and graphite.
